Porch enlargement services involve expanding the existing porch area of a home to create a larger, more functional outdoor space. This process typically includes extending the footprint of the current porch, adding new framing, flooring, and sometimes roofing or railing updates to ensure a seamless and durable extension. Homeowners may choose porch enlargements to accommodate more guests, create a welcoming entryway, or enhance outdoor living options. Local contractors specializing in porch expansion can help assess the property's structure and design a solution that integrates smoothly with the home's architecture.

The overview below groups typical Porch Enlargement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Porch Extensions - For modest enlargements, local contractors typically char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Many routine projects fall within this range, especially for simple additions or minor modifications.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range but are less common.
Mid-Range Projects - Mid-sized porch enlargements usually cost between $3,000 and $8,000. This range covers most standard additions involving some customization or upgraded materials.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range, which often includes more intricate designs or structural adjustments.
Full Porch Replacement - Complete porch enlargements or replacements often range from $8,000 to $15,000. These projects typically involve significant structural work, higher-quality materials, or design complexity. Many local service providers handle projects in this band, with fewer reaching into the highest tiers.
Large or Custom Enclosures - Larger, highly customized porch enlargements can cost $15,000 and above. These projects include extensive design features, premium materials, or structural modifications. While less common, local contractors with specialized expertise can accommodate these more complex j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is porch enlargement? Porch enlargement involves expanding or adding to an existing porch to increase outdoor living space and improve curb appeal.
What types of porch enlargement services are available? Local contractors can offer various options such as extending the existing porch, adding new sections, or upgrading the materials and design to match the home's style.
How do I know if my porch can be enlarged? A local professional can assess your current porch structure and property to determine feasibility and recommend suitable options for enlargement.
What materials are typically used for porch expansion? Common materials include wood, composite, vinyl, and stone, selected based on durability, style, and compatibility with the existing porch.
What should I consider when planning a porch enlargement? Factors like the property's layout, local building codes, and the desired use of the space are important to discuss with a service provider during planning.
